- Accessin avulla voit suunnitella mukautettuja hakukoneita yhdistämällä taulukoita, kyselyitä ja lomakkeita.
- Hakukentät ja alasvetovalikot tehostavat tietojen syöttämistä ja suodattamista.
- Hakukoneiden mukauttaminen tehostaa työtä ja vähentää virheitä tiedonhallinnassa.
- Access sopii ihanteellisesti pienille yrityksille tai projekteille, jotka etsivät tehokkuutta ilman suurta teknistä monimutkaisuutta.
Oletko koskaan miettinyt, kuinka voisit nopeuttaa tiettyjen tietojen hakua? tietokannat pääsystä? Jos hallinnoit tietoja Microsoft Access, on todennäköistä, että jossain vaiheessa tarvitset yksinkertaisen, nopean ja tarkan tavan löytää tiettyjä tietueita. Mukautetut hakukoneet eivät ainoastaan tehosta päivittäistä työtäsi, vaan He tarjoavat ammattitaitoa ja välttävät virheitä, jolloin voit suodattaa ja näyttää vain kulloinkin olennaisia tietoja.
Luo mukautettuja hakukoneita Accessissa Se on edullisempi tehtävä kuin ehkä kuvittelet, vaikka ensi silmäyksellä se saattaakin tuntua kokeneille kehittäjille varatulta työltä. Tässä artikkelissa käyn läpi jokaisen vaiheen, kun määrität oman hakujärjestelmän, joka on räätälöity todellisiin tarpeisiisi yhdistämällä taulukoita, kyselyitä, lomakkeita ja hakukenttiä. Opi, miten saat kaiken irti Accessin tarjoamista työkaluista ja suunnittelet mukavan, käytännöllisen ja tehokkaan käyttökokemuksen.
Mikä on Access ja mihin sitä käytetään?
Microsoft Access on tietokantaratkaisu, joka sisältyy Microsoft Office jonka avulla voit hallita, kysellä ja esittää tietoja yksinkertaisella ja tehokkaalla tavalla. Vaikka se ei olekaan yhtä vankka kuin muut järjestelmät (kuten SQL Server), se sopii erinomaisesti pienten yritysten, henkilökohtaisten projektien, varastojen, CRM:n tai minkä tahansa tilanteen tiedon hallintaan, jossa sinun on hallittava ja jäsennettävä tietoja ilman komplikaatioita.
Yksi sen vahvuuksista on kyky luoda mukautettuja sovelluksia ilman laajaa osaamista ohjelmointiVoit määritellä tarvitsemasi taulukot, luoda niiden välille suhteita, suunnitella lomakkeita tietojen syöttöä varten ja tietenkin luoda mukautettuja hakukoneita, jotka on räätälöity toimialallesi tai projekteillesi.
Joitakin sen tärkeimmistä eduista:
- Intuitiivinen asetteluVoit luoda tietokantoja tyhjästä tai mallien avulla ja lisätä lomakkeita ja kyselyitä käyttötarkoituksen mukaan.
- Automaatio makrojen avullaYksinkertaistaa rutiinitehtäviä ja parantaa tehokkuutta.
- Integrointi Excelin ja muiden Office-ohjelmien kanssa, mikä helpottaa tietojen tuontia ja vientiä.
- Tehokkaat näkymät ja suodattimet: voit luoda raportteja ja kaavioita sekä suorittaa edistyneitä hakuja.
Miksi luoda mukautettuja hakukoneita Accessissa?
Laajennettu haku on välttämätön missä tahansa tietokannassaJos käyttäjät löytävät nopeasti tarvitsemansa tiedot (asiakkaat, tuotteet, myyntitiedot jne.), säästät aikaa ja vähennät virheitä. Accessin mukautettu hakukone mahdollistaa tietojen suodattamisen seuraavien perusteella: kriteerit, jotka todella ovat tärkeitä yrityksellesi tai projektillesi, näyttäen vain olennaiset tiedot ja piilottaen loput.
Näitä hakuja voidaan mukauttaa molempiin syöttölomakkeet (esimerkiksi asiakkaiden valitsemiseksi pudotusvalikosta), kuten neuvottelut jotka palauttavat tuloksia määriteltyjen parametrien perusteella, tai jopa raportteja, jotka näyttävät ryhmiteltyjä tietoja.
Ennakkosuunnittelu: rakenne ja suhteet
Ennen hakukoneen luomisen aloittamista on suositeltavaa suunnitella tietokannan rakenne. Tee ensin pieni luonnos paperille tarvitsemistasi taulukoista ja kentistä ja analysoi niiden väliset suhteet. Tämä säästää sinulta ongelmia tulevaisuudessa ja tehostaa hakukoneen toimintaa.
Jos esimerkiksi haluat luoda tuotehakukoneen luokan ja toimittajan mukaan, sinulla tulisi olla ainakin nämä taulukot:
- Tuotteet
- Luokat
- tarjoajat
Luo niiden välille suhteita, jotta luettelot ja suodattimet ovat tarkkoja. Tämä estää virheitä tai päällekkäisyyksiä, ja voit hyödyntää Accessin sisäänrakennettuja ohjattuja toimintoja monimutkaisten tehtävien automatisointiin.
Hakukoneen luomisen avainkomponentit Accessissa
Ottaa käyttöön tehokas hakukone ja elegantti Accessissa, on tarpeen yhdistää useita objekteja:
- piirtää: sisältävät tiedot, joita aiomme tarkastella.
- NeuvottelutNämä ovat suodattimia, jotka palauttavat vain tietyt kriteerit täyttävät tietueet (esimerkiksi kaikki kaupungin asiakkaat).
- lomakkeet: visuaaliset käyttöliittymät, joihin käyttäjät voivat syöttää hakuehtoja.
- Hakukentät tai avattavat luettelot: voit valita arvon toiseen taulukkoon liittyvästä luettelosta, mikä helpottaa navigointia ja välttää kirjoitusvirheitä.
- Makrot ja automaatiot (valinnainen): Suorittaa toimintoja haun jälkeen, kuten päivittää tietoja tai lajitella tuloksia.
Tärkeintä on yhdistää nämä elementit oikein.Lomakkeessa voi esimerkiksi olla useita yhdistelmäruutuja (avattavia valikoita) suodattimien valitsemiseksi ja kysely, joka näyttää automaattisesti vain kyseiset kriteerit täyttävät tietueet.
Vaihe vaiheelta: Mukautettujen hakukoneiden luominen Accessissa
Katsotaanpa käytännössä, miten voit määrittää oman mukautetun hakukoneesi. Tämä esimerkki toimii pohjana minkä tahansa muunnelman luomiselle: yksinkertaisesta nimisuodattimesta edistyneisiin järjestelmiin, joissa käyttäjä voi hakea minkä tahansa kentän tai kenttäyhdistelmän perusteella.
1. Luo taulukoita ja määritä suhteet
Accessissa jokainen tietotyyppi sijoitetaan erilliseen taulukkoon.Luo tarvitsemasi taulukot (Asiakkaat, Tuotteet, Tilaukset jne.) ja varmista, että jokaisella on yksilöllinen avainkenttä (esim. tunnus tai koodi).
Seuraavaksi määritä suhteet Tietokantatyökalut > Suhteet-välilehdellä. Tämä mahdollistaa suodattimien ja hakukoneiden toiminnan yhdistämällä tietoja eri taulukoista (esimerkiksi tietyn asiakkaan kaikkien tilausten löytämiseksi).
2. Luo hakukentät
Hakukentät, jotka tunnetaan myös avattavina valikoina tai yhdistelmäruutuina, ovat olennaisia mukautettujen hakukoneiden luomisessa. Niiden avulla voit valita arvoja toisesta taulukosta, näyttää käyttäjäystävällisen tekstin, mutta tallentaa vastaavan numeerisen arvon (ID). Tämä on ratkaisevan tärkeää virheiden välttämiseksi ja tietojen syöttämisen nopeuttamiseksi.
Hakukentän lisääminen:
- Avaa taulukko "suunnittelunäkymässä".
- Valitse kenttä, jota käytetään haun yhteydessä (esimerkiksi ”Luokkatunnus”).
- Siirry ”Haku”-välilehdelle ja määritä ohjatun toiminnon avulla, mistä luettelo saa arvonsa (toinen taulukko, kysely jne.).
- Tallenna taulukko, kun olet valmis.
Nyt aina, kun käytät tätä taulukkoa lomakkeessa, Access näyttää automaattisesti luettelon kuvaavista arvoista (pelkän tunnusnumeron sijaan), mikä helpottaa tietojen valitsemista ja tarkastelua.
3. Luo suodatettu kysely
Kyselyt ovat välttämättömiä, jotta palautetaan vain hakukriteerit täyttävät tiedot. Voit luoda valintakyselyn, joka käyttää parametreja, jolloin käyttäjät kirjoittavat termin (esimerkiksi asiakkaan nimen) ja kysely palauttaa vain vastaavat tiedot.
Perusvaiheet:
- Valitse Luo-välilehdeltä Suunnittelukysely.
- Lisää asiaankuuluvat taulukot.
- Vedä kentät, jotka haluat näyttää.
- Kirjoita kentän "Ehdot"-riville suluissa oleva parametri, esimerkiksi: .
- Tallenna ja testaa kysely. Kun suoritat sen, Access pyytää sinulta tietoja ja näyttää vain vastaavat tietueet.
Voit yhdistää useita parametreja ja käyttää monimutkaisempia lausekkeita tarkennettujen hakujen suorittamiseen.
4. Suunnittele hakulomake
Perusvaihe hakukoneen käyttäjäystävälliseksi ja houkuttelevaksi tekemiseksi on mukautetun lomakkeen luominen. Tähän voit lisätä tekstiruutuja, avattavia luetteloita, painikkeita ja muita hakuehtojen tallentamiseen tarvittavia toimintoja.
Tyypillinen esimerkki hakulomakkeesta:
- Tekstikenttä nimen tai avainsanan mukaan hakemiseen.
- Avattavat luettelot (hakukentät) suodattamiseen luokan, tilan tai muun asiaankuuluvan kentän mukaan.
- Hakupainike, joka suorittaa liittyvän kyselyn ja näyttää tulokset alilomakkeessa tai taulukossa.
Lomakkeellasi voit käyttää ohjattua ohjaustoimintoa linkittääksesi yhdistelmäruudun suoraan hakukyselyyn. Jos haluat enemmän hallintaa, voit ohjelmoida pienen tapahtuman VBA:ssa päivittämään tiedot jokaisen haun jälkeen.
5. Automatisoi ja personoi kokemus
Accessin avulla voit mukauttaa hakukoneita entisestään makrojen ja automaation avulla. Voit esimerkiksi päivittää kentän (kuten puhelinnumeron tai yhteystiedot) automaattisesti heti, kun käyttäjä valitsee asiakkaan, tai käynnistää raportin suodatettujen tulosten kanssa. Kaikki tämä voidaan tehdä ilman paljoa koodia käyttämällä sisäänrakennettuja makroavustajia.
Joitakin hyödyllisiä esimerkkejä automaatiosta:
- Makrot tietojen automaattiseen kopioimiseen toisiinsa liittyvien kenttien välillä.
- Ketjutettujen toimintojen määrittäminen haun käynnistämisen jälkeen (lomakkeiden avaaminen, viestien näyttäminen, alimakkeiden päivittäminen jne.)
- Painikkeet suodattimien tyhjentämiseen tai kaikkien tietojen näyttämiseen uudelleen.
Edistynyt personointi: Navigointi ja turvallisuus
Accessin siirtymisruudun mukauttaminen antaa sinun luoda työnkulkuusi räätälöityjä luokkia ja ryhmiä. Tällä tavoin voit luokitella lomakkeita, raportteja ja kyselyitä alueen tai osaston mukaan, mikä helpottaa hakukoneiden käyttöä päävalikosta. Navigointiasetukset-valintaikkunassa voit luoda uusia ryhmiä, piilottaa käyttämättömiä ja lajitella objekteja haluamallasi tavalla.
Muista, että nämä mukautukset vaikuttavat vain nykyiseen tietokantaan, eivät muihin. Jaettujen tietokantojen kohdalla on hyvä suunnitella luokkien ja ryhmien järjestely huolellisesti.
Kuten turvallisuusAccessin avulla voit asettaa salasanoja ja salata tietokannan, mutta kriittisissä projekteissa tai arkaluonteisia tietoja sisältävissä projekteissa kannattaa harkita vankempia ratkaisuja. Voit asettaa käyttöoikeusrajoituksia, rajoittaa objektien muokkaamista tai poistaa suunnittelunäkymän käytöstä estääksesi vahingossa tapahtuvat muutokset.
Millaisia hakukoneita voin luoda?
Käyttöoikeus on yllättävän joustava ja antaa sinun määrittää erityyppisiä mukautettuja hakukoneita.:
- Yksinkertainen haku: Suodata yhden kentän, kuten nimen, koodin tai päivämäärän, mukaan.
- Tarkennettu haku: yhdistää useita kenttiä (esim. nimi + kaupunki + osavaltio).
- Hakukoneesta riippuvainen: jossa ensimmäisen suodattimen (kuten luokan) valitseminen rajoittaa seuraavan arvoja (esim. näyttämällä vain kyseisen luokan tuotteet).
- Älykkäät alasvetovalikot (automaattinen täydennys): Näytä ehdotuksia käyttäjän kirjoittaessa, mikä nopeuttaa prosessia.
Voit jopa luoda Käytä verkkosovelluksia räätälöidyillä hakukoneilla, joita voi käyttää millä tahansa selaimella, mikä helpottaa tiimityötä ja etäkäyttöä.
Accessin edut ja rajoitukset hakukoneiden luomisessa
Microsoft Access on ihanteellinen työkalu helppokäyttöisyytensä, laajan valikoimansa ja Office-integraationsa ansiosta. Voit luoda mukautettuja hakukoneita ilman ohjelmointitaitoja, ja sen visuaalinen ympäristö tekee käyttöliittymäsuunnittelusta käyttäjäystävällistä ja nopeaa. Se tukee myös useita käyttäjiä ja mahdollistaa tietojen helpon tuomisen muista sovelluksista.
keskuudessa rajoituksia on sinun kykysi varastointi, vähemmän turvallisuutta kuin yritystietokannoissa ja tiedostojen vioittumisen mahdollisuus, jos sitä käytetään liian suuren datamäärän tai samanaikaisten käyttäjien kanssa. Suurissa tai kriittisissä projekteissa kannattaa harkita vankempia alustoja, mutta pk-yrityksille, kerhoille, kirjastoille tai keskikokoisille projekteille Access on silti erinomainen ja tehokas vaihtoehto.
Jos olet joskus ajatellut, että Access-tietokantasi voisi olla virtaviivaisempi, visuaalisesti houkuttelevampi ja tarpeisiisi räätälöidympi, kokeile toteuttaa näitä suosituksia ja luoda oma mukautettu hakukoneesi. Tulet hämmästymään siitä, kuinka helposti voit parantaa tiedonsaantia ja -hallintaa, laajentaa projektiesi mahdollisuuksia ja helpottaa kaikkien käyttäjien työtä.
Intohimoinen kirjoittaja tavujen maailmasta ja tekniikasta yleensä. Rakastan jakaa tietämykseni kirjoittamalla, ja sen aion tehdä tässä blogissa, näyttää sinulle kaikki mielenkiintoisimmat asiat vempaimista, ohjelmistoista, laitteistoista, teknologisista trendeistä ja muusta. Tavoitteeni on auttaa sinua navigoimaan digitaalisessa maailmassa yksinkertaisella ja viihdyttävällä tavalla.